Marathon Digital Holdings, Inc. is one of the largest publicly traded Bitcoin mining companies in North America. The company focuses on building and operating large-scale, cost-efficient Bitcoin mining facilities. Marathon's strategy centers on increasing its mining hash rate and using sustainable energy sources to expand its Bitcoin production. The company's performance is closely tied to the price of Bitcoin and the overall health of the digital asset mining industry.
